Развертывание iOS Apps Enterprise: что правда, а что миф?[закрыто]

StackOverflow https://stackoverflow.com/questions/9391788

Вопрос

Меня смущают варианты распространения приложений iOS, предлагаемые Apple, особенно корпоративные. В сети нет однозначных ответов или миллиона противоположных ответов.

Я поместил это здесь в SO, потому что проблемы также связаны с созданием приложений, их подписанием и т. д. Поэтому я подумал, что это лучше всего подходит для этого, особенно из-за знаний разработчиков, которые прошли через различные процессы распространения приложений.

Вот мои знания. Кто-нибудь может исправить неправильные моменты или подтвердить правильные?

  1. Со стандартной лицензией разработчика приложения можно развертывать только через Apple App Store. Приложения должны пройти проверку.
  2. Стандартная лицензия позволяет развертывать до 100 устройств в год для тестирования. Приложение должно быть подписано сертификатом / профилем, содержащим все идентификаторы устройств, на которых будет установлено приложение. Установить на другие устройства не получится. Если добавлено новое устройство, приложение необходимо перестроить / отказаться с обновленным профилем. Приложение не требует рецензирования.
  3. Лицензия на внутреннее распространение позволяет установить до 1000 (?) устройств компании, владеющей лицензией. Незаконно передавать приложение сторонним пользователям iOS. Публикация через магазин Apple не поддерживается. Приложение не нуждается в проверке со стороны Apple. Что в этом контексте совершенно непонятно: как с этим справиться? Если новый сотрудник хочет установить приложение на свой iPhone, нужно ли его перестраивать и подписывать с профилем, включающим новый идентификатор устройства? Или новому сотруднику нужен какой-то профиль, установленный на его устройстве? Как именно это работает?
  4. Если компания хочет создать приложение исключительно для B2B, какие есть варианты? Ставить в официальный App Store нет смысла. Есть ли возможность отдельного «Sub-App-Store»?
  5. Насколько мне известно, нет способа распространять приложение без каких-либо ограничений по количеству устройств без использования App Store. Верно?
Это было полезно?

Решение

Ваш корпоративный консультант / разработчик ограничен 100 устройствами

Корпоративное распространение не ограничено, кроме контракта (только для сотрудников)

Ознакомьтесь с программой корпоративных закупок (только для США) для http://www.apple.ru / business / vpp /

AFAIK 4) практически невозможно сделать за пределами США, если вы не разместите приложение в AppStore.

Лицензировано под: CC-BY-SA с атрибуция
Не связан с StackOverflow
scroll top